Crafting a Compelling Hook to Stop the Scroll
The first few seconds of a Reel determine whether a viewer stays or scrolls past. Instagram counts a view when a user watches for at least three seconds, so capturing attention immediately is non-negotiable. A strong hook—whether it’s a bold question, a surprising visual, or a provocative statement—sets the tone. For instance, a fitness brand might open with, “Can you guess the one exercise that burns 500 calories in 20 minutes?” This piques curiosity and encourages viewers to stay for the answer. On-screen text or dynamic visuals, like a quick zoom or unexpected transition, can amplify this effect. The key is to make the viewer feel they’ll miss something valuable by moving on.
Leveraging Trending Audio for Algorithmic Boosts
Audio is a powerful driver of Reel performance. Instagram’s algorithm favors content with trending sounds, as these are more likely to appear on the Explore page. Trending audio, marked by a small upward arrow next to the track title, can significantly increase shareability. However, relevance matters—choosing a popular song that doesn’t fit your content can alienate your audience. For example, a travel vlogger might pair a scenic drone shot with a trending upbeat track to evoke excitement, while a cooking Reel could use a lively sound to match the energy of a recipe reveal. Regularly explore the Reels tab to identify trending audio that aligns with your niche, and avoid using tracks with watermarks from other platforms, as this can suppress visibility.

Optimizing Captions and Hashtags for Discoverability
Captions and hashtags are critical for making Reels discoverable. A concise, engaging caption should provide context and include a call-to-action (CTA), such as “Save this for your next workout!” or “Tag a friend who needs to see this!” Instagram’s search algorithm prioritizes keywords in captions and on-screen text, so incorporate terms relevant to your niche—like “vegan recipes” for a food Reel or “productivity hacks” for a business coach. Hashtags, when used strategically, further boost reach. Stick to 5–10 niche-specific hashtags, such as #TravelTips or #SmallBusinessHacks, to avoid being flagged as spam. Branded hashtags, like Starbucks’ #PSL, can also foster community engagement and make your content easier to find.
Timing and Consistency in Posting
Posting at the right time and maintaining a consistent schedule are vital for maximizing views. Instagram Insights, available to business accounts, reveals when your audience is most active. Aligning posts with these peak times increases the likelihood of early engagement, which signals the algorithm to promote your Reel further. For smaller accounts, posting 3–4 times daily can help train the algorithm to recognize your content’s theme, while larger accounts might post 1–2 times daily to maintain momentum. Consistency reinforces brand presence, ensuring your Reels appear in followers’ feeds and on the Explore page. Experiment with posting frequencies and analyze performance to find the sweet spot for your audience.
Engaging with Your Audience for Deeper Connections
Interaction drives visibility. Responding to comments with a Reel, as Instagram allows, is a creative way to keep the conversation going and boost engagement. For example, replying to a viewer’s question about a recipe with a quick Reel demonstrating a tip can turn a single interaction into additional views. Engaging with mentions or sharing user-generated content that tags your brand also fosters community loyalty. These actions signal to the algorithm that your content is relevant, increasing its chances of being recommended. Tools like social listening platforms can help track untagged mentions, ensuring no opportunity for engagement is missed.

Using Visual Techniques to Enhance Appeal
Visual quality and creativity set high-performing Reels apart. Bright, high-resolution thumbnails with bold text or striking imagery can stop scrollers in their tracks. Incorporate varied shots—close-ups, wide angles, or quick cuts—to maintain visual interest. Transitions, like swipes or zooms, add a professional polish that keeps viewers engaged. For accessibility, add auto-generated captions and review them for accuracy, as this broadens your audience to include those who are deaf or watch with sound off. Creative audio effects, such as voice filters or sound overlays, can also make your Reel stand out, adding a layer of fun or emphasis to key moments.
Collaborating for Expanded Reach
Collaborations with influencers or other creators can dramatically increase your Reel’s exposure. Instagram’s Collab feature allows up to two partners to share a Reel, appearing on all collaborators’ feeds and profiles. This exposes your content to new audiences while lending authenticity. Choose partners whose values align with your brand to ensure relevance—for example, a fitness brand might collaborate with a nutritionist rather than a unrelated influencer. Data shows that branded content collaborations can boost awareness by over 120%, making this a powerful tactic for growing view counts.

Staying Authentic While Riding Trends
Trends are a double-edged sword. Jumping on a viral challenge or audio can boost visibility, but it must align with your brand to avoid seeming inauthentic. For example, a pet brand might adapt a trending dance challenge by featuring pets “dancing” to the audio, keeping it fun yet relevant. Originality within trends is key—Instagram’s algorithm deprioritizes content with watermarks from other platforms, so create Reels natively or use Instagram’s editing tools. Research trends via the Reels tab or Explore page, but always add your unique spin to stand out.
Amplifying Reach Through Strategic Sharing
Sharing Reels beyond the Reels tab amplifies their reach. Posting to your feed ensures followers see your content as they scroll, while adding Reels to Stories can capture casual viewers. Embedding Reels on your website, using tools like Instagram Feed Pro, creates another channel for views, especially for brands with active web traffic. Encourage sharing by creating content that’s relatable or save-worthy, like quick tips or inspirational quotes. Each share extends your reach, exposing your Reel to new audiences and driving view counts higher.
